"Just Friends" is a captivating jazz album by the legendary Teddy Edwards, released on August 1, 2014, under Edberg & Smith Records. This collection of nine tracks is a testament to Edwards' mastery of various jazz styles, including hard bop, bebop, acid jazz, and cool jazz. The album opens with "Not so Strange," setting the tone for a journey through Edwards' virtuosic saxophone playing and his band's tight, dynamic accompaniment.
Each track on "Just Friends" offers a unique flavor of jazz, from the upbeat, energetic "Good Gravy" to the smooth, sultry "Laura." Edwards' interpretation of the classic "On Green Dolphin Street" is particularly noteworthy, showcasing his ability to infuse new life into familiar tunes. The album's title track, "Just Friends," is a standout, highlighting Edwards' lyrical phrasing and emotional depth.
Clocking in at just over 41 minutes, "Just Friends" is a concise yet satisfying exploration of jazz's many facets. Edwards is joined by a stellar lineup of musicians, including pianist Phil Upchurch, bassist David Williams, and drummer Roy McCurdy, among others. The result is an album that is both a celebration of jazz tradition and a testament to Teddy Edwards' enduring artistry.
